Modifying imported geometry

Hello all,

Being a relative new comer, I have come across a challenge that I cannot seem to solve. I’ve imported an IGES file into Rhino and would like to make a modification by removing part of the tail of this helicopter model. I’ve trying using the split command and cutting plane but once done, I am not able to select the Helo to complete the command. Please see the screen shot.
Any suggestions would be appreciated. I can upload the file but it pretty large and thought there might be a simple explanation before doing that.
Thanks in advance for any help!
Rick

Hi Rick - it looks to me like that is a mesh - not what you usually find in an IGES file… At any rate Rhino has some limited tools for dealing with meshes… MeshSplit with a plane that cuts through is probably what you want as far as the split goes.
